Abstract:
A flame simulation device comprises a light-emitting panel 2, a control panel 7 and a base. The light-emitting panel 2 includes a PCB substrate and a plurality of LEDs (21, Fig. 2) are arranged on a surface of the PCB substrate to form a display surface. The control panel 7 is mounted on the base, the light-emitting panel 2 is fixedly connected to the control panel 7, or the light-emitting panel 2 is mounted on the base. The display surface protrudes from the top of the base and the control panel 7 turns on or off a part of the LEDs so as to form a dynamic flame effect on the display surface. The light emitting panel may be retracted by a motor and the device may be battery operated. A wind sensor may be used to control flickering of the LEDs.
